Heads up: if the Lintrock baseline file in the Quarrow repo drifts from main, CI fails with a "stale baseline" error even when the code is fine. Quick fix is to regenerate the baseline on a clean checkout and re-push. If a customer build is blocked, confirm the failing run matches the token below before escalating.

build token for yadug-yagag: htk21_c863c33eb8b82c0c9c152

**Q: How does Splitgate decide which variant my plugin's users see?**

Assignment is deterministic: Splitgate hashes the user key with the experiment salt, so the same user always lands in the same bucket across sessions and plugins. You never assign variants yourself — always call the assignment endpoint. The hashing spec and bucket math are documented in full on this page.

runbook for tajop-bajog: https://jira.qorvelsys.internal/projects/display/projects/browse/580f

FAQ: Thistledown Receipt Mailer

Q: Why didn't a donor get their receipt?
A: Nine times out of ten the mailer queue is paused — check the dashboard first. If the queue looks fine, re-trigger from the admin page. That page sits behind the recovery login, which asks for the shared recovery passphrase, kept on the line right below.

recovery phrase for fajeg-kawep: druix-gorius-briax-ulaeth-fraox-lammir-pelox-jormir-pelwyn-julir

Release checklist — clock skew check (plugin authors)

Before publishing against the Torsby build farm, confirm your plugin tolerates up to 90s of clock skew between agents. Timestamps in manifests are advisory; never use them for ordering or cache invalidation — use the monotonic sequence field instead. Plugins that compare wall-clock times across agents will fail the Gatewick conformance gate. Run the skew simulator locally and attach the passing result. The reference build for this checklist revision is stamped below.

build token for kajog-baguf: htk14_e43bf70f92bbf6